@charset "utf-8";
/* CSS Document */
*{margin:0px; padding:0px;}
body{font-family: "微软雅黑","宋体","黑体",Arial,Helvetica,sans-serif;font-size:12px; color:#2F4F4F;}
a {text-decoration: none;color:inherit;}
a img{border:0;}
a:hover {text-decoration:none;color:#24428a;}
li{list-style:none;}
em {font-style:normal;float:right;font-weight:normal;font-size:12px;font-family: Arial,Helvetica,sans-serif;}

/*标题*/
.title {width:1100px; margin:0px auto; border-bottom:1px solid #c1c1c1; height:60px;font-weight:bold;color:#24428a;clear:both;}
.title-n {padding:10px;background:#06c; text-align:center;color:#fff;font-weight:bold; line-height:50px;font-size:32px; }
.title-e {color:#c1c1c1;font-size:24px;font-weight:bold; }
.title-c {font-size:24px; font-weight:bold; }
.title em {font-style:normal; padding-top:30px;color:#333333;}
.title em a {color:#f60;}

/* 头部 */
#top{ background:url(images/top_bg.jpg) repeat-x; height:90px; margin:0px auto; width:100%;  width:expression(document.body.clientWidth <= 1100? "1100px": "auto");min-width:1100px;}
#top-content{ width:1100px; margin:0px auto;}
#logo{ float:left; margin:5px; width:250px; height:80px;}
#search{ float:right; width:250px; height:45px; margin:20px auto; background:url(images/search.png) no-repeat; border:none; }
.input-box{ float:left; width:205px; height:45px; border:none; background:none; margin-left:5px; outline:none;}
.button{ float:right; width:38px; height:45px; border:none; background:none;cursor:pointer;}
#contact{ padding:20px 270px 20px 680px; width:150px; text-align:right;}
#contact span{ font-size:12px; color:#24428a;}
#contact p{ font-size:14px; color:#24428a; font-weight:bold;}

/* 导航 */
#nav{ background:#24428a; margin:0px auto; height:38px;width:100%;  width:expression(document.body.clientWidth <= 1100? "1100px": "auto");min-width:1100px;}
#nav-content{ width:1100px; margin:0px auto; text-align:center; font-size:16px;}
#nav-content ul a{ color:#FFFFFF;}
#nav-content ul a:hover,#nav-content ul a:active{ background:#06C; float:none; display:block; width:135px; height:38px;}
#nav-content ul { padding: 0;margin: 0;list-style: none; text-align:center;}
#nav-content ul li { float: left;position: relative;width:135px;color:#fff;font: 18px; line-height:38px;}

/*轮播广告*/
#banner{ margin:0px auto; background:#e5e5e5; }
#banner-content{  width:1100px; height:400px; margin:0px auto;}
#slider{overflow:hidden;width:1100px;height:400px;position:relative;}
#slider .pics{width:1100px;height:400px}
#slider .pics li{height:400px;width:1100px;float:left}
#slider #lbxh {position:absolute;bottom:15px;right:100px;}
#slider #lbxh li.lbxh{background:#24428a; color:#fff;}
#slider #lbxh li{border:1px solid #24428a; color:#24428a; cursor:pointer;background:#fff;font-size:12px; height:15px;width:15px;float:left;margin-left:4px;display:inline;text-align:center}



/*公告*/
#notice{ width:1100px; margin:10px auto;}
#notice-fl,#notice-fr,#notice-md{ height:30px; line-height:30px;}
#notice-fl,#notice-fr{ font-size:14px;color:#fff; text-align:center; font-size:12px;}
#notice-fl{ float:left; background:#24428a; width:150px;}
#notice-fr{ float:right; background:#2a3747; width:50px;font-family:Arial,Helvetica,sans-serif; }
#notice-fr a:hover{ color:#CCCCCC;}
#notice-md{ background:#d6d6d6; padding:0px 50px 0px 160px;}

/*推荐产品*/
#commend{ width:1100px; margin:0px auto; height:450px;}

#commend-title{ clear:both;}
#commend-title-fl{ float:left;  padding:30px 0px;}
#commend-title-fr{ float:right; padding:30px 0px;}
#commend-title-md {text-align:center;}
#commend-title-md h2 {font-size:24px;color:#24428a;font-weight:bold;}
#commend-title-md p {font-size:12px;color:#c1c1c1;}

.marqueea {width:1100px; height:260px;overflow:hidden;border-top:none;}
.marqueea li {float:left;width:230px;height:260px;text-align:center;margin:0px 15px 0 0;}
.marqueea li div {width:230px;height:230px;overflow:hidden;border:3px solid #e5e5e5;border-radius:150px;}
.marqueea li div img {height:230px;}
.marqueea li p {line-height:30px;font-size:14px;}
.marqueea li p a {color:#555;}
.marqueea li p a:hover {color:#066adb;}

/*产品*/
#product{ width:1100px; margin:0px auto; padding-top:40px; height:530px;}
#product ul{margin:0px auto; padding:0px;}
#product ul li{ float:left; width:245px; padding:0px 15px;  display:inline; font-size:14px;}
#product ul li span{ float:left; width:245px;}
#product ul li p{ width:245px; text-align:center; line-height:35px;}

/*新闻*/
#news{ width:1100px; margin:20px auto; height:340px;}
#news-title{width:330px; border-bottom:1px dashed #c1c1c1; height:30px;}
#news-title h3 {color:#24428a; line-height:30px;font-size:16px;}

#news-fl {float:left; width:330px;}
#news-fl #about {margin:0;}
#news-fl #about p {line-height:22px;margin:15px 0 0 0;}
#news-fl #about img {float:left;margin:0 0 10px 0;}

#news-content { margin:10px 0px 0px 0px; padding:0px; }
#news-content li {line-height:40px; height:40px; border-bottom:1px dashed #f2f2f2;background:url(images/li_icon.png) no-repeat left center;padding:0px; margin:0px;text-indent:20px;font-size:14px;}
#news-content li em {color:#999;}

#news-fr{ float:right; width:330px;}

#news-md{ padding:0px 385px 0px 385px; width:330px;}

/*合作伙伴*/
#partner{ width:1100px; margin:20px auto; height:320px;}
#partner ul{ margin:0px auto; padding:0px;}
#partner ul li{ width:245px; float:left; background:#c1c1c1; height:135px; margin-left:20px; color:#fff; font-size:14px; margin-bottom:30px;overflow:hidden;border:3px solid #e5e5e5;}
#partner ul li img{width:245px;height:135px;}

/*底部*/
#footer{border-top:5px solid #06C;background:#333;margin:0px 0px -200px 0px;position: relative;;clear:both;width:100%; width:expression(document.body.clientWidth <= 1100? "1100px": "auto");min-width:1100px;padding:0 0 20px 0;}
#footer-content{ width:1100px; margin:0px auto; padding:10px 0px;; color:#fff; text-align:center;}
#footer-01 {padding:10px ;display:table;margin-left:auto;margin-right:auto;}
#footer-01 li {float:left;font-size:14px;padding:0 20px;}
#footer-01 li a{color:#fff;}
#footer-01 li a:hover {color:#999;}
#footer-content p {height:10px; padding:10px 0px;}
#footer-content p a {color:#fff;margin:0 5px;}
#footer-content p a:hover {color:#ccc;}

/*详情页面 begin*/
/*广告*/
#about-banner{ background:#e5e5e5; margin:10px auto;}
#about-banner-01{ width:1100px; margin:0px auto;}

/*内容*/
#about-content {width:1100px; margin:0px auto; height:auto;}
.wordtitle {text-align:center;line-height:38px;font-size:16px;color:#06c;}
.worddate {text-align:center;line-height:28px;font-size:12px;color:#999;font-weight:normal;border-bottom:1px solid #e5e5e5;margin:0 0 20px 0;}

/*详情页左侧模块*/
#about-fl{ float:left; widows:230px;}
#about-link,#about-contact{ border:1px solid #f2f2f2; width:230px; margin-bottom:20px;}
#about-title{ widths:230px; font-size:18px; height:50px;}
#about-title ul{ margin:0px auto; padding:0px; border-bottom:1px solid #f2f2f2; height:45px; line-height:45px;}
#about-title ul li{ float:left; font-weight:bold;}
#about-title ul li span{ font-weight:900; color:#24428a;}
#about-title ul li p{ color:#c1c1c1; padding:0px; margin:0px 5px;}
#about-title ul li h2{ font-size:18px;color:#06c;}

#about-link-01{ margin:0px auto; padding:0px; font-size:14px;}
#about-link-01 li{ height:40px; line-height:40px; background:#f2f2f2; margin-bottom:5px;}
#about-link-01 li a{ padding-left:0px; }
#about-link-01 li a h3{font-weight:normal; padding-left:20px; font-size:14px;}

#about-contact p {padding:5px;font-size:14px;}

/*详情页右侧模块*/
#about-fr{ float:right; width:840px; border:1px solid #f2f2f2; margin:0px 0px 20px 20px;}
#about-fr-title{ width:840px; height:50px; }
#about-fr-title ul{ width:840px; margin:0px auto; padding:0px; border-bottom:1px solid #f2f2f2; height:45px; line-height:45px;border-bottom:1px solid #e5e5e5;}
#about-fr-title ul li{padding-right:5px;font-size:14px;}
#about-fr-title ul li a{color:#06c;}
#about-fr-title ul li a:hover {color:#333;}
#about-fr-content {font-size:14px; padding:10px;}
#about-fr-content p {width:840px; margin:20px auto;}

/*产品列表页面*/
#about-fr-content {padding:0px; margin:0px auto;}
#about-fr-content dl {float:left;width:245px;margin:15px 0 0 15px;height:285px;overflow:hidden;border:1px solid #e5e5e5;}
#about-fr-content dl img {width:245px;height:245px;display:block;}
#about-fr-content dl dd {text-align:center;background:#06c;color:#FFFFFF;line-height:40px;}

#about-fr-content .zhshu {float:left;width:245px;margin:15px 0 0 15px;height:175px;overflow:hidden;border:1px solid #e5e5e5;text-align:center;}
#about-fr-content .zhshu img {width:245px;height:auto;}

/* 文章列表 */
.nlb {border-bottom:1px dotted #ccc;height:100px;margin:10px 20px;}
.nlb div {width:150px;height:90px;overflow:hidden;float:left;margin:0 10px 0 0;}
.nlb div img {width:150px;}
.nlb p {line-height:20px;margin:5px 0 0 0;}

/* 分页 */
#page {clear:both;height:50px;line-height:50px;text-align:center;font-size:12px;}

/*详情页面 end*/
